- #include <argz.h>
- #include <errno.h>
- #include <stdlib.h>
- #include <string.h>
- error_t
- __argz_create_sep (const char *string, int delim, char **argz, size_t *len)
- {
- size_t nlen = strlen (string) + 1;
- if (nlen > 1)
- {
- const char *rp;
- char *wp;
- *argz = (char *) malloc (nlen);
- if (*argz == NULL)
- return ENOMEM;
- rp = string;
- wp = *argz;
- do
- if (*rp == delim)
- {
- if (wp > *argz && wp[-1] != '\0')
- *wp++ = '\0';
- else
- --nlen;
- }
- else
- *wp++ = *rp;
- while (*rp++ != '\0');
- if (nlen == 0)
- {
- free (*argz);
- *argz = NULL;
- *len = 0;
- }
- *len = nlen;
- }
- else
- {
- *argz = NULL;
- *len = 0;
- }
- return 0;
- }
- weak_alias (__argz_create_sep, argz_create_sep)
